Beto O’Rourke’s presidential campaign “reset” has officially begun: during a Tuesday segment on The View—which is quickly turning into the platform where politicians make weird public apologies—the former congressman from Texas admitted that he has some regrets. 
In response to a series of questions from Meghan McCain, O’Rourke addressed, among other things, his flip comments in Vanity Fair about how his wife is raising their three kids, “sometimes with my help.”
“There are things in my mind that a female candidate wouldn’t be able to get away with,” McCain said. “Do you think can get away with more because you’re a man? And do you have any regrets about launching on the cover of Vanity Fair?”
“You’re right, there are things that I’ve been privileged to do that others cannot,” O’Rourke responded. “I think that the more that I travel and listen to people and learn from them, the clearer that becomes to me.”
